Other duties as required Overview Kelemen 8 is a medical-surgical unit that cares for patients with a wide variety of diagnoses, illnesses and disease processes. North and South 8 have telemetry capabilities for our patients. Kelemen 8 has frequent admissions and discharges. Kelemen 8 can accept a total of 77 patients. The North side houses 37 patients, and the South side houses 36 patients. There are two negative pressure rooms with an anti-room. There is a pharmacist present on the unit to assist the RNs with medication questions/concerns. Multidisciplinary rounds occur every Monday through Friday. Rounds involve all aspects of the healthcare team, including the patient and family. The Labor & Delivery at Pennsylvania Hospital provides holistic, family centered services to the childbearing population of the Tri-state area including Central and Southern New Jersey, Northern Delaware, and the Greater Philadelphia area and its suburbs. Labor & Delivery (L&D) is a Level III, tertiary care facility, located on the third floor of the Preston Building, which provides the following services: - Management of the uncomplicated pregnancy in the labor, delivery and recovery period - Management of the complicated pregnancy in the labor, delivery and recovery period - Operative procedures of pregnancy including cesarean section, cesarean hysterectomy, fallopian tubal ligation, and dilatation & curettage (D&E) - Antenatal testing including biophysical profile (BPP), non-stress test (NST), amniotic fluid volume indexing (AFI), and ultrasound - Interruption of pregnancy for genetic indications via cerclage removal, dilatation & evacuation, and prostaglandin induction.
